Honda (NYSE: HMC) grants 442 shares to senior exec
Honda Motor Co Ltd (HMC) reported that Managing Executive Officer Hironao Ito received a grant of 442 shares of common stock on September 1, 2026, at $10.76 per share. The shares are held indirectly in a management stock ownership plan, bringing indirect holdings to 1,921 shares. Ito also holds 23,971 shares directly. The grant was not part of a Rule 10b5-1 trading plan.
